Heat capacities and thermodynamic properties of a H2O+Li2B4O7 solution in the temperature range from 80 to 356 K | |

摘要 | The molar heat capacities of an aqueous Li2B4O7 solution were measured with a precision automated adiabatic calorimeter in the temperature range from 80 to 356 K at a concentration of 0.3492 mol . kg(-1). The occurrence of a phase transition was determined based on the changes in the curve of the heat capacity with temperature. A phase transition was observed at 271.72 K corresponding to the solid-liquid phase transition; the enthalpy and entropy of the phase transition were evaluated to be Delta H-m = 4.110 kJ . mol(-1) and Delta S-m = 15.13 J . K-1 . mol(-1), respectively. Using polynomial equations and the thermodynamic relationship, the thermodynamic functions [H-T-H-298.15] and [S-T-S-298.15] of the aqueous Li2B4O7 solution relative to 298.15 K were calculated in the temperature range 80 to 355 K at intervals of 5 K. Values of the relative apparent molar heat capacities of the aqueous Li2B4O7 solution, C-p,C-phi, were calculated at every 5 K in the temperature range from 80 to 355 K from the experimental heat capacities of the solution and the heat capacities of pure water. |
